.elementor-5 .elementor-element.elementor-element-481e0c0{--display:flex;--justify-content:center;}.elementor-5 .elementor-element.elementor-element-3254016{text-align:center;}.elementor-5 .elementor-element.elementor-element-3254016 .time-count{font-family:"Jost", Sans-serif;font-size:13px;font-weight:500;color:#000000;}.elementor-5 .elementor-element.elementor-element-3254016 .date-count{font-family:"Jost", Sans-serif;font-size:13px;font-weight:500;}.elementor-5 .elementor-element.elementor-element-3254016 .date-count, .elementor-5 .elementor-element.elementor-element-3254016 .date-and-time-wrap .separator{color:#000000;}.elementor-widget-image .widget-image-caption{color:var( --e-global-color-text );font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);}.elementor-5 .elementor-element.elementor-element-d1134c1{text-align:center;}.elementor-5 .elementor-element.elementor-element-d1134c1 img{width:50vw;}.elementor-5 .elementor-element.elementor-element-b0e37d6{--display:flex;}.elementor-5 .elementor-element.elementor-element-b0e37d6:not(.elementor-motion-effects-element-type-background), .elementor-5 .elementor-element.elementor-element-b0e37d6 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:#02010100;}.elementor-5 .elementor-element.elementor-element-b0e37d6.e-con{--flex-grow:0;--flex-shrink:0;}.elementor-widget-nav-menu .elementor-nav-menu .elementor-item{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-weight:var( --e-global-typography-primary-font-weight );}.elementor-widget-nav-menu .elementor-nav-menu--main .elementor-item{color:var( --e-global-color-text );fill:var( --e-global-color-text );}.elementor-widget-nav-menu .elementor-nav-menu--main .elementor-item:hover,
					.elementor-widget-nav-menu .elementor-nav-menu--main .elementor-item.elementor-item-active,
					.elementor-widget-nav-menu .elementor-nav-menu--main .elementor-item.highlighted,
					.elementor-widget-nav-menu .elementor-nav-menu--main .elementor-item:focus{color:var( --e-global-color-accent );fill:var( --e-global-color-accent );}.elementor-widget-nav-menu .elementor-nav-menu--main:not(.e--pointer-framed) .elementor-item:before,
					.elementor-widget-nav-menu .elementor-nav-menu--main:not(.e--pointer-framed) .elementor-item:after{background-color:var( --e-global-color-accent );}.elementor-widget-nav-menu .e--pointer-framed .elementor-item:before,
					.elementor-widget-nav-menu .e--pointer-framed .elementor-item:after{border-color:var( --e-global-color-accent );}.elementor-widget-nav-menu{--e-nav-menu-divider-color:var( --e-global-color-text );}.elementor-widget-nav-menu .elementor-nav-menu--dropdown .elementor-item, .elementor-widget-nav-menu .elementor-nav-menu--dropdown  .elementor-sub-item{font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u .elementor-item{font-family:"Risque", Sans-serif;font-weight:600;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--main .elementor-item{color:#000000;fill:#000000;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--main .elementor-item:hover,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--main .elementor-item.elementor-item-active,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--main .elementor-item.highlighted,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--main .elementor-item:focus{color:#FF0000;fill:#FF0000;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--main .elementor-item.elementor-item-active{color:#FF0808;}.elementor-5 .elementor-element.elementor-element-ba18d3c{--e-nav-menu-divider-content:"";--e-nav-menu-divider-style:solid;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a, .el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-menu-toggle{color:#000000;fill:#000000;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own{background-color:#FFFFFF;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a:hover,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a:focus,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a.elementor-item-active,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a.highlighted,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-menu-toggle:hover,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-menu-toggle:focus{color:#000000;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a:hover,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a:focus,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a.elementor-item-active,
					.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own a.highlighted{background-color:#FF0000;}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own .elementor-item, .el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--dropdown  .elementor-sub-item{font-family:var( --e-global-typography-secondary-font-family ), Sans-serif;font-weight:var( --e-global-typography-secondary-font-weight );}.el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u--main .elementor-nav-menu--dropdown, .elementor-5 .elementor-element.elementor-element-ba18d3c .elementor-nav-menu__container.elementor-nav-menu--dropdown{box-shadow:0px 0px 50px 0px rgba(0, 0, 0, 0.78);}@media(max-width:1024px){.elementor-5 .elementor-element.elementor-element-b0e37d6{--justify-content:center;}}@media(max-width:1024px) and (min-width:768px){.elementor-5 .elementor-element.elementor-element-481e0c0{--width:100vw;}.elementor-5 .elementor-element.elementor-element-b0e37d6{--width:100vw;}}@media(max-width:767px){.elementor-5 .elementor-element.elementor-element-d1134c1 img{width:100vw;}.elementor-5 .elementor-element.elementor-element-b0e37d6{--width:100vw;}}/* Nekit custom element styles *//* 1. Membentuk Kapsul Waktu 3D */
.elementor-5 .elementor-element.elementor-element-3254016 {
    /* Mengatur ukuran wadah agar pas dengan teks */
    width: fit-content;
    margin: 0 auto; /* Posisi otomatis tengah */
    
    /* Warna Latar Belakang & Bentuk */
    background: #ffffff;
    border-radius: 50px; /* Bulat kapsul */
    padding: 8px 25px; /* Ruang di dalam kapsul */
    
    /* Border halus transparan */
    border: 1px solid rgba(0,0,0,0.05);
    
    /* Efek Bayangan Ganda (Luar & Dalam) untuk kedalaman 3D */
    box-shadow: 
        0 10px 20px -5px rgba(0,0,0,0.08), /* Bayangan luar */
        inset 0 -3px 5px rgba(0,0,0,0.02); /* Bayangan dalam halus */
        
    transition: all 0.3s cubic-bezier(0.25, 0.8, 0.25, 1);
    
    /* Agar elemen di dalamnya (teks & ikon) sejajar */
    display: flex;
    align-items: center;
    justify-content: center;
}

/* 2. Gaya Teks Angka/Tanggal */
.elementor-5 .elementor-element.elementor-element-3254016 .elementor-heading-title, 
.elementor-5 .elementor-element.elementor-element-3254016 div, 
.elementor-5 .elementor-element.elementor-element-3254016 p {
    color: #555; /* Abu-abu tua elegan */
    font-size: 14px;
    font-weight: 600;
    letter-spacing: 0.5px;
    margin: 0;
    line-height: 1;
}

/* 3. Menambahkan Ikon Jam Otomatis (Tanpa Plugin) */
.elementor-5 .elementor-element.elementor-element-3254016:before {
    content: '🕒'; /* Emoji jam (atau bisa ganti kode unicode fontawesome) */
    font-size: 16px;
    margin-right: 10px; /* Jarak ikon ke teks */
    filter: grayscale(100%); /* Awalnya hitam putih */
    transition: transform 0.5s ease, filter 0.3s ease;
}

/* 4. Efek Hover (Saat Disentuh) */
.elementor-5 .elementor-element.elementor-element-3254016:hover {
    /* Wadah naik sedikit */
    transform: translateY(-3px);
    
    /* Border berubah warna jadi Biru Brand */
    border-color: rgba(0, 51, 204, 0.3);
    
    /* Bayangan bersinar biru lembut */
    box-shadow: 0 15px 30px -5px rgba(0, 51, 204, 0.15);
}

/* 5. Animasi Ikon Jam saat Hover */
.elementor-5 .elementor-element.elementor-element-3254016:hover:before {
    filter: grayscale(0%); /* Ikon jadi berwarna asli */
    transform: rotate(360deg); /* Ikon berputar satu kali */
}/* Nekit custom element styles ends here */
/* Nekit custom element styles *//* 1. Setting Dasar Container */
.elementor-5 .elementor-element.elementor-element-d1134c1 .elementor-widget-container {
    perspective: 1000px; /* Memberikan ruang 3D */
    padding: 10px; /* Ruang agar bayangan tidak terpotong */
}

/* 2. Gaya Logo 3D Minimalis */
.elementor-5 .elementor-element.elementor-element-d1134c1 img {
    /* Bayangan yang mengikuti bentuk logo (bukan kotak) */
    filter: drop-shadow(0px 5px 8px rgba(0,0,0,0.15)); 
    
    /* Transisi halus */
    transition: all 0.4s cubic-bezier(0.175, 0.885, 0.32, 1.275);
    
    /* Memastikan posisi relatif untuk efek kilau */
    position: relative;
    z-index: 1;
    backface-visibility: hidden;
}

/* 3. Efek Hover (Saat Mouse Diarahkan) */
.elementor-5 .elementor-element.elementor-element-d1134c1:hover img {
    /* Logo terangkat (Zoom sedikit & Naik) */
    transform: scale(1.05) translateY(-5px) rotateX(5deg);
    
    /* Bayangan semakin jauh & lembut (Efek melayang) */
    filter: drop-shadow(0px 15px 25px rgba(0,0,0,0.2));
}

/* 4. Efek Kilau Cahaya (Shine Effect) */
/* Membuat lapisan kilau */
.elementor-5 .elementor-element.elementor-element-d1134c1 .elementor-widget-container:after {
    content: "";
    position: absolute;
    top: 0;
    left: -100%; /* Mulai dari luar kiri */
    width: 50%;
    height: 100%;
    
    /* Gradasi putih transparan miring */
    background: linear-gradient(to right, rgba(255,255,255,0) 0%, rgba(255,255,255,0.6) 50%, rgba(255,255,255,0) 100%);
    
    transform: skewX(-25deg); /* Miringkan cahaya */
    pointer-events: none; /* Agar tidak mengganggu klik */
    z-index: 2;
    transition: none;
}

/* Menjalankan animasi kilau saat hover */
.elementor-5 .elementor-element.elementor-element-d1134c1:hover .elementor-widget-container:after {
    animation: shine 1s ease; /* Durasi kilau */
}

/* Definisi Animasi Kilau */
@keyframes shine {
    100% {
        left: 200%; /* Bergerak ke kanan luar */
    }
}/* Nekit custom element styles ends here */